Understanding Spreadex Withdrawal Time
The phrase spreadex withdrawal time describes the period between submitting a withdrawal request and receiving cleared funds. It can include an initial internal review, payment processing and the separate banking time required for the money to reach the destination account.

A request may be checked against account details, previous deposits, identity information and financial-security requirements. A payment may be approved internally before the bank completes its own transfer. Banking days, weekends, public holidays and provider cut-off times can all affect the final timeline.

Spreadex Pending Withdrawal Explained
A spreadex pending withdrawal status generally means the request has not completed every required processing stage. It does not by itself mean the payment has failed. The request may be awaiting identity verification, a payment-method check, an internal review or the next banking step.

Additional information may be requested for KYC checks, anti-money-laundering controls or payment security procedures. Incorrect account data, a mismatch between the customer and payment instrument, banking delays or technical maintenance can also leave a transaction pending. Check account messages and avoid duplicate requests while the original status remains unclear.

Factors That Can Delay Withdrawals
Withdrawal processing may take longer when an account has not completed verification, when the name or address differs across records, or when bank details contain an error. A first withdrawal may require more information than a later request, particularly if the payment history needs review.
External events matter as well. Banking days, public holidays, weekends, technical maintenance and payment-provider interruptions may slow a transfer. Internal security reviews and financial regulations can also require a pause while documents or transaction details are assessed.
| Possible issue | What to check |
|---|---|
| Verification request | Submit clear, current information through the approved account process. |
| Banking delay | Compare the request date with the bank's processing days and cut-off times. |
| Incorrect details | Review the destination information and correct any errors through the approved channel. |
How to Avoid Withdrawal Delays
Completing account verification before requesting a payout can reduce the chance that a withdrawal is paused for documents. Use accurate personal information, keep your contact details current and make deposits with payment instruments that belong to you.
Read the confirmation carefully and save the transaction reference. Check bank details character by character, avoid repeated requests and allow the stated banking time after an approval message. If the status remains unchanged beyond the timeframe shown in the account, contact customer support with the relevant details.
- Use the cashier's current instructions rather than an old guide.
- Do not share passwords, one-time codes or payment credentials.
- Respond promptly if the verification process asks for clarification.
